Can Alec Burks stay healthy and find minutes?

At this point it’s almost hard to believe, but Alec Burks was once viewed as one of Utah’s more exciting and important players as a dynamic offensive threat and electrifying playmaker. However, after three straight seasons of heinous injury woes which have seen Burks log just 100 games TOTAL out of a possible 246 (only 40.7 percent of games), the once thrilling guard has become largely an afterthought.

Therefore, there are two enormous questions facing Burks in the upcoming season. First off, can he get and stay healthy? He appears to be injury-free heading into training camp and recently even made comments alluding to the fact that for the first time in a while, he finally feels like he’s back to his old self.

If that’s true (and can remain true), it should mean very good news for the Jazz. There’s no questioning that Burks was once a terrific scorer and Utah could use that punch off the bench. However, even if Alec can remain healthy, there’s also still the question of whether or not he’ll actually be able to find any playing time at all.

As I already mentioned, he has largely become somewhat an afterthought and may find himself buried behind guys who have already proven themselves as more valuable (such as Rodney Hood and Joe Ingles) as well as young guys who simply need time to build on their incredible potential (such as Dante Exum and Donovan Mitchell) and could end up being better players than him anyway.

If Alec Burks can get back to being that 14 point per game, 38.2 percent shooter from deep guy that he was in his hot start in 2014-15 prior to the unfortunate leg injury, he may very well be able to find a spot on this team. Otherwise, if he is as inefficient and unreliable as he was last season, he may find himself struggling to get off the bench. The wide range of possibilities for his upcoming season surely makes for a must-follow story line.
